Q1: Can you explain the software development lifecycle?
The software development lifecycle consists of several phases: requirement analysis, planning, design, implementation, testing, deployment, and maintenance. Each phase is crucial for ensuring the software meets user needs and functions correctly.

Q1: Can you explain the difference between UI and UX design?
UI (User Interface) design focuses on the look and feel of a product, including layout, colors, and typography, while UX (User Experience) design encompasses the overall experience a user has with a product, including usability and functionality.

Q: There is a room with a door (closed) and three light bulbs. Outside the room there are three switches, connected to the bulbs. You may manipulate the switches as you wish, but once you open the door you can't change them. Identify each switch with its bulb.
